This unit can decode
2-channel
sources
for 5.1-channel
playback
so that you can enjoy a variety of surround
sound
effects by switching
the surround
mode.
The surround
modes
are available
only when the CINEMA
DSP
programs
are turned
off (see page 65) or when
the movie
program
is selected
as the CINEMA
DSP program
(see page 64). Ill
addition,
the beam mode
must be set to 5 Beam,
Stereo
plus 3
Beam,
or 3 Beam
(see page 54), while
the Music
Enhancer
must
be also turned
off (see page 66).
2
Press SUR. DECODE repeatedly (or press
SUR. DECODE and then press <1/ _) to
switch between surround modes.
Choices: Neo:6 Cinema, Neo:6 Music, PRO LOGIC,
PLII Movie, PLII Music, PLII Game, neural surround
Default setting: Neo:6 Cinema
